Result: the schema lied. The LLM saw ``source_workspace_id`` as a valid tool parameter, could correctly populate it from the inbound message's ``arrival_workspace_id``, but the dispatcher dropped it on the floor and every memory commit / recall / chat-history fetch silently fell back to the module-level ``WORKSPACE_ID``. The cross-tenant leak that PR #2766 was meant to prevent is NOT prevented for these four tools without this follow-up. Why the existing dispatcher tests didn't catch it: the tests asserted return-value strings (``"working" in result``) but never asserted what arguments the inner tool was called with. So the dispatcher could ignore any kwarg and the tests would still pass. Fix: 1. Wire ``source_workspace_id=arguments.get("source_workspace_id") or None`` into the four dispatch arms, mirroring the pattern already used for ``delegate_task`` / ``delegate_task_async`` / ``check_task_status`` / ``list_peers``. 2. Add five tests in ``test_a2a_mcp_server.py`` that assert the inner tool was awaited with the exact source_workspace_id kwarg (``assert_awaited_once_with(..., source_workspace_id="ws-X")``) — substring-on-result tests can't catch this class of bug. 3. Add a fallback test ensuring single-workspace operators (no source_workspace_id key) get ``source_workspace_id=None`` — pinning the documented None contract over an accidental empty-string forward. Suite: 1705 passed (was 1700 + 5 new), 3 skipped, 2 xfailed.
